Chi Ta-wei is a renowned writer and scholar from Taiwan. Chi’s scholarly work focuses on LGBT studies, disability studies, and Sinophone literary history, while his award-winning creative writing ranges from science fiction to queer short stories. He is an associate professor of Taiwanese literature at the National Chengchi University..

He is an associate professor of Taiwanese literature at the National Chengchi University.This book by Daniele Pecorini and Tong Shu was originally published in 1929 and was re-issued in 1991. At first sight it might seem to be of historical interest only, but I found more. The Game of Wei-Chi was the fourth book in English on the subject of Go, and was the first such from a Chinese viewpoint. Geisha playing Go. Go is a board game for two players. It is called Wei-k'i (or Wei-chi) in Chinese, Patok or Baduk in Korean and I-go in Japanese. [1] Go is played on a board with black and white game pieces called stones. Chinese Weiqi, the Game of Black and White. Weiqi is the Chinese name for the classic board game usually known in English as Go. Called ‘yi’ in ancient China, the game has a history of over 3,000 years; it can be regarded as the originator of all ancient chess games.
